Job Description

An established Toronto developer with a traditional Monday to Friday office culture is seeking an entrepreneurial Real Estate Capital Raisingamp; Development Manager to lead capital raising and feasibility assessment for a variety of projects ranging from low-rise infill residential to mixed-use mid-rise developments. Real Estate Capital Raisingamp; Development Manager will work in collaboration with senior leaders to identify new development opportunities by leveraging their connections to grow the investment and project portfolio.Responsibilities

  • Spearhead business development activities including capital raising proposals, networking with potential private investors, responding to RFPs, etc.
  • Leverage your network to lead capital raising for a variety of real estate investment projects.
  • Collect and analyze market data to support capital raises.
  • Develop detailed pro forma financial models to be used in the assessment of project viability.
  • Critically evaluate and present the financial metrics (e.g. IRR, Yield on Cost, Development Profit, Investment Multiple) for each new investment opportunity, including oversight of supporting assumptions and relevant market research.
  • Manage acquisition due diligence and engage and direct third-party professionals and consultants.
  • Negotiate with property owners to complete real estate transactions.
  • Participate in the ongoing execution of asset/development management plans for acquired properties.
Requirements
  • Exceptional leadership and communication skills, both verbal and written, and the ability to develop and maintain productive business relationships.
  • An eagerness for investment sales and securing financing through your networks.
  • A proven track record of securing capital raises with private investors.
  • Strong understanding of real estate finance and investment principles, ideally combined with 5+ years of experience in the residential real estate industry, including land assemblies, severances, municipal land development processes and mixed-use developments.
  • Post-secondary education in finance, business or commerce with an emphasis in real estate, land development or urban land economics.
  • An understanding of and ability to develop financial pro forma models.
  • Highly proficient in Microsoft Excel and Word.
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y.
  • Demonstrated organizational and multitasking skills, competence in data analysis, problem-solving, research, due diligence, employing innovative ideas and using sound judgment.
  • Enthusiastic and willing to be a hands-on team player, contributing to a constructive working environment.
Benefits
  • A rewarding environment with opportunities for high growth.
  • Mentorship from the Vice President and strategic partners who bring 40+ years of experience.
  • Take ownership of every deal where you get to learn and contribute to all parts from capital raise to build-out.
